I. AI INTEGRATION GROWTH VECTORS
Dell is transitioning from a hardware vendor to an "AI Factory" orchestrator. Growth is no longer just about shipping boxes, but integrating intelligence into the fabric of the data center and the endpoint.
- Sovereign AI Infrastructure: Integration of localized AI models for national governments seeking data residency and security, reducing reliance on centralized US-based hyperscalers.
- Edge AI Orchestration: Deploying small language models (SLMs) directly onto edge gateways to allow real-time processing without cloud latency, targeting industrial IoT and smart city infrastructure.
- AI-Optimized Storage Tiering: Integration of AI to dynamically move data between "hot" NVMe storage and "cold" archival storage based on predictive access patterns, maximizing hardware efficiency.
- The "AI PC" Ecosystem: Moving beyond hardware specs to integrate system-level AI that optimizes OS performance, battery life, and application loading based on user behavioral telemetry.
- Hybrid Cloud Management: Using AI to automate the workload placement between on-premise servers and public clouds to optimize for cost and carbon footprint in real-time.
II. INTERNAL BUSINESS AUTOMATION USE CASES
To protect margins against the high cost of AI components, Dell must aggressively automate its internal operational expenditures (OPEX).
- Supply Chain & Logistics:
- Predictive demand forecasting to reduce inventory write-downs and optimize "just-in-time" delivery for high-value GPU clusters.
- Automated vendor risk assessment using AI to monitor geopolitical stability and component availability in real-time.
- Sales & Customer Acquisition:
- Propensity modeling to identify enterprise clients nearing a hardware refresh cycle before the client initiates a request for proposal (RFP).
- Automated configuration tools that translate complex business requirements into optimized technical bills of materials (BOM) without manual engineering intervention.
- Customer Support & Lifecycle Management:
- Predictive failure analysis using telemetry data to trigger "pre-emptive" part replacements before a server fails in a client's data center.
- Automated triage and resolution for Tier 1 and Tier 2 technical support via intelligent knowledge retrieval systems.
- Financial Operations:
- Automated reconciliation of complex global multi-currency transactions and tax compliance across diverse jurisdictions.
- AI-driven CAPEX optimization to determine the most efficient timing for facility expansions or upgrades.
III. STRATEGIC PARTNERSHIP RECOMMENDATIONS
Dell should pivot from being a partner to NVIDIA to becoming a diversified AI ecosystem hub.
- Alternative Silicon Providers: Deepen strategic alliances with AMD and Intel (Gaudi/Falcon Shores) to mitigate "single-source" risk associated with NVIDIA GPUs and provide clients with price-performance alternatives.
- Energy Infrastructure Firms: Partner with modular nuclear (SMR) or renewable energy providers to offer "Power + Compute" bundles, as power availability is now the primary bottleneck for AI data center expansion.
- Specialized Software Orchestrators: Form alliances with AI middleware companies that simplify the deployment of LLMs on bare metal, reducing the friction for enterprise clients to move from cloud-AI to on-prem-AI.
- Sovereign Wealth Funds (SWFs): Establish joint ventures with Middle Eastern and Asian SWFs to build national AI clouds, securing long-term, multi-billion dollar infrastructure contracts.

V. BEHAVIORAL AND NARRATIVE ANALYSIS
- Investor Psychology: DELL is currently viewed as a "pick and shovel" play for AI. Investors are treating it as a lower-volatility proxy for NVIDIA; when NVDA rallies, DELL is bought as the physical manifestation of that demand.
- Fear, Uncertainty, and Crisis Narratives: The primary fear is the "AI Bubble" narrative—the idea that enterprises are over-spending on GPUs without seeing immediate ROI, which would lead to a massive CAPEX cliff.
- Inflation vs. Actuals: While headline inflation may stabilize, "Infrastructure Inflation" (cost of power, cooling, and specialized chips) remains high, potentially squeezing margins despite revenue growth.
- Recession Expectations: A recession typically kills hardware spend; however, the current narrative is that AI is a "productivity imperative," meaning companies may cut headcount but increase AI spend to maintain output.
- Narrative Contagion: Social media and retail platforms have shifted DELL from a "boring legacy" stock to an "AI growth" stock. This creates high sensitivity to any news regarding GPU lead times or NVIDIA shipments.
- FOMO vs. Capitulation: We are currently in a FOMO regime for AI infrastructure. Capitulation would only occur if a major hyperscaler (e.g., Microsoft or AWS) announced a drastic reduction in server orders.
- Momentum vs. Strategic Accumulation: Short-term price action is driven by momentum chasing. Institutional "strategic accumulation" is occurring in the dips, betting on the long-term cycle of the AI PC refresh.
- Behavioral Regime Shifts: During periods of sovereign stress or war (e.g., Taiwan tensions), DELL's narrative shifts instantly from "Growth" to "Supply Chain Risk," causing sharp, non-fundamental price drops.
